Boku No Hitsugi De Bansan O
Ch1: about a girl who is a reincarnation of a ghost's former lover who she supposedly committed a failed double suicide with Ch2: a story of a vampire who turned white because he lost his fangs Ch3: a girl who committed suicide got turned into a vampire. A story of her and the one who witnessed her suicide Ch4: a girl who's sold off to marry an old man tries to escape her fate by kidnapping a noble in hopes to make him fall in love with her and save her fate . . . Commentary (so I kinda remember because I have bad memory lol): I love ch1's ending. I would've hated it if it ended like other shoujo mangas with the girl falling in love with the ghost even though she already has someone she loves. (Like seriously, the ghost dude is creepy and too obsessed with the girl even though she's not the same person as her reincarnation). 7/10 Chapter 2 is... Okay, i guess? It didn't stick to me :/ 4/10 I like the disparity between the last two chapters. A girl got "kidnapped" and the other one is the kidnapper. One turned into a vampire in the beginning, the other at the end. Yet both are the same with regards to their complex and hate for their own life leading them to their vampirism. Both have realized their shortcomings, especially compared to the male lead. And both refused to let their loved one fall victim to the same fate. 9/10 (would be lower as individual stories, tbh, but I really liked them as a pair of stories)
